How they compare
French Guiana currently reports 935 t against 888 t in Jamaica, a difference of 47 t.
That makes French Guiana's figure about 1.1 times Jamaica's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 45 shared years of data; in 1978 it was Jamaica ahead.
French Guiana ranks 136th and Jamaica ranks 137th of 195 countries.
Jamaica has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| French Guiana | Jamaica |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 79 t | 7,400 t | 7,321 t | Jamaica |
| 1980s | 248.56 t | 7,137 t | 6,889 t | Jamaica |
| 1990s | 180 t | 10,573 t | 10,393 t | Jamaica |
| 2000s | 501.6 t | 2,163 t | 1,661 t | Jamaica |
| 2010s | 816.6 t | 1,734 t | 916.9 t | Jamaica |
| 2020s | 950.6 t | 1,240 t | 289 t | Jamaica |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
The Fertilizers by Nutrient dataset contains information on the totals in nutrients for Production, Trade and Agriculture Use of inorganic (chemical or mineral) fertilizers. The data are provided for the three primary plant nutrients: nitrogen (N), phosphorus (expressed as P2O5) and potassium (expressed as K2O). Both straight and compound fertilizers are included.
